Transaction 15ec76a511390a041c143b2113a0425c3232a8a37fe22c002bf23c5caed7810e
1 Input
1 Output
-
15ec76a511390a041c143b2113a0425c3232a8a37fe22c002bf23c5caed7810e: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3c55a9bd208fa689ec331b9fc0fff99e628396911fedd32bcbe5004d4157d770
- address
- bc1p8326n0fq37ngnmpnrw0upllene3g8953rlkax27tu5qy6s2h6acqqsxdmv